I would look into the HOA stuff. As someone else pointed out you may be liable for costs if the association can’t cover. Additionally, it may be a barrier to sell, less likely, but know that at a minimum a red flag like that will lower the property value. Outside of that seems like a good way to help the family if you can maintain a reasonable emergency fund and feel comfortable financially.
